The contracted electrical repair work was necessary to restore the Roosevelt Lift Station and the bid cost was reasonable.A technical specialist reviewed the documented damage description and the repair work detailed in the bid documents and determined that the electrical work detailed in the plans and specifications was necessary to repair the lift station and that the $119;300 bid cost for that work was reasonable. Therefore; the electrical repair work is eligible and reasonable; actual costs to perform that work are eligible for funding.Under FEMA Recovery Policy RP9526.1; Hazard Mitigation Funding Under Section 406 (Stafford Act); HMPs must be cost effective to be eligible.The Applicant failed to provide a benefit-cost analysis supporting its claim the HMP was cost-effective.Cost Estimating Format (CEF) for Large Projects Instructional Guide V2.1; September 2009.CEF considers additional factors for services than just those covered by the Engineering and Design Services graph (Curves A and B) and is a more accurate method of estimating costs for such services than the graph alone.
